However, in … WebJan 26, 2024 · Chionodoxa. Chionodoxa is derived from the Greek words ‘chion’, meaning snow, and ‘doxa’, meaning glory, hence the common name, Glory-of-the-snow. This may be attributed to the plant’s ability to bloom in late winter and early spring. Native to Europe, glory-of-the-snow thrives in well-drained soil under full sunlight.
